Safety Considerations
Before attempting to remove a sliding glass door, it is essential to note the following safety precautions:
1. Safety glasses: Wear safety glasses to protect your eyes from flying debris or broken glass.
2. Work in a well-lit area: Ensure the surrounding area is well-lit to prevent accidents.
3. Use proper lifting techniques: Lift panels and parts using proper lifting techniques to avoid injury.
4. Protect the surrounding area: Cover the surrounding area with drop cloths or plastic sheets to prevent damage.

When evaluating the door’s condition, look for signs that may indicate it needs to be replaced. Here are five indicators to consider:
- Cracks or breaks in the glass: Inspect the glass for any visible cracks, breaks, or scratches. If the damage is extensive or the glass is severely compromised, it may be safer to replace the door.
- Loose or damaged frame: Check the door’s frame for any signs of damage, such as warping, rust, or corrosion. If the frame is compromised, it may not be able to support the door’s weight or provide a secure seal.
- Worn-out rollers or tracks: Inspect the door’s rollers and tracks for any signs of wear or damage. If the rollers are worn out or the tracks are damaged, they may not function properly or may cause the door to jam.
- Severe weathering: Check the door’s weatherstripping and seals for any signs of wear or damage. If the weatherstripping is damaged or the seals are compromised, the door may not be able to prevent air leaks or water intrusion.
- Fading or discoloration: Inspect the door’s color and finish for any signs of fading, discoloration, or unevenness. If the door’s finish is compromised, it may not provide the desired aesthetic or may be difficult to clean.

Removing the Door Panels and Hardware: How To Take Off A Sliding Glass Door
Removing the door panels and hardware is a critical step in the process of disassembling a sliding glass door. This requires patience, attention to detail, and the right tools to ensure that the process is carried out safely and efficiently.
To remove the door panels and hardware, follow these steps:
Step 1: Identify the Panel Retention Systems
The panel retention systems, also known as the glazing beads, are designed to hold the door panels in place. There are different types of glazing beads, including screw-in and snap-on varieties. To remove the door panels, you need to identify the type of glazing bead used and prepare the necessary tools.
Step 2: Mark the Glazing Beads
Before you start removing the glazing beads, mark them with a pen or pencil to identify their position on the door frame. This will help you to reassemble the door panels in the correct position later.
Step 3: Remove the Glazing Beads
To remove the glazing beads, use a screwdriver or a specialized tool to pry them out of the door frame. For snap-on glazing beads, you can use a putty knife to carefully pry them off. For screw-in glazing beads, you will need to remove the screws that hold them in place. Be careful not to damage the door frame or the glazing beads themselves.
Step 4: Remove the Door Panels
With the glazing beads removed, you can now lift the door panels out of the door frame. Be careful not to touch the glass or any other components that may be damaged easily. Set the door panels aside in a safe location to prevent breakage or damage.
Step 5: Remove the Hardware
The hardware, including the rollers, tracks, and door closers, can now be removed from the door frame. This will require a range of tools, including wrenches, sockets, and screwdrivers. Set the hardware aside and label it to ensure that it is easy to identify and reinstall later.
